Football Recap: Grand Island Central Catholic Crusaders vs. Cross County Cougars
Grand Island Central Catholic entered their tilt with Cross County on Friday with four consecutive wins but they'll enter their next game with five. They simply couldn't be stopped as they easily beat the Cross County Cougars 45-6 at home. The result was nothing new for the Crusaders, who have now won five contests by 28 points or more so far this season.
Grayson Sack continued his habit of posting crazy stat lines, rushing for 127 yards and a touchdown on only ten carries, while also throwing for 228 yards and two touchdowns. His longest rush was for an incredible 70 yards. Axel Escalante was another key player, rushing for 89 yards and a touchdown on only 11 carries.
He was just one part of a punishing run game: Grand Island Central Catholic was unstoppable on the ground and finished the game with 275 rushing yards. That's the most rushing yards they've posted since the start of last season.
Grand Island Central Catholic didn't go easy on the quarterback and picked off two passes before the game was over. The picks came courtesy of Braylon Wolfe and Connor Haney.
Despite the loss, Cross County still got an impressive performance from Langdon Arbuck, who rushed for 63 yards and a touchdown, and also picked up 39 receiving yards.
Grand Island Central Catholic's victory was their third straight at home, which pushed their record up to 6-1. As for Cross County, they now have a losing record at 3-4.
Grand Island Central Catholic wasted no time getting back out on the field and has already played their next game, a 28-21 defeat against Boone Central on the 18th. Cross County has also already played their next matchup, a 42-14 loss against Ord on the 18th.
